    Multi-purpose hall, built 1888-1890 by Trobsch. 1996-1998 major renovation. The building contains a gallery, a library, a tourist information office and two halls, Großer Saal (300 seats) and Blauer Saal (70 seats). Used for concerts and conventions. (English)
